The Kollmorgen KSM 122 is part of the KSM Safety Solution Modules series and features 12 safe digital inputs including 8 OSSD, with monitoring capabilities for 2 axes. It supports two front encoder interfaces, offers a digital input rating of 24 VDC at 20 mA, and is protected with an IP52 rating. The unit weighs 310 grams, has a power consumption of 2.4 W, and uses pluggable terminals for I/O connections.

Product Description:

The KSM 122 is a compact safety solution module manufactured by Kollmorgen as part of the KSM Safety Solution Modules series. The device is installed between a motion controller and servo drives to monitor speed, position, and stop functions. By processing encoder data internally, it can trigger safe shutdowns quickly and support functional safety compliance in coordinated machine applications.

The safety inputs are rated at 24 VDC and draw 20 mA per channel, conforming to Type 1 signaling for field devices. A total of 12 safe digital inputs, eight of which are OSSD pairs, allow direct connection of light curtains, e-stops, and other presence sensors. The module supervises 2 motion axes and consumes only 2.4 W, so the thermal load inside a control cabinet remains low. Wiring enters through pluggable terminals that accept conductors up to 1.5 mm², which simplifies removal when the unit must be disconnected. The enclosure carries an ingress rating of IP52, so dust and vertically falling water drops cannot reach the electronics. Overall dimensions of 100 × 115 × 45 mm let the device fit on a standard DIN rail between drives, and its slim width minimizes panel space.

Two independent encoder paths are available on the front panel through a 9-pin D-sub connector. The inputs accept incremental TTL, SIN/COS, or SSI signals and can track edge frequencies up to 200 kHz without losing counts. For HTL feedback wired to the pluggable terminal strip, the permissible rate is 10 kHz, and the terminals also support two Proxi-Switch or incremental HTL channels. When the module operates as an SSI master, it clocks outgoing queries at 150 kHz, while slave devices can be followed at up to 250 kHz. With the front interfaces isolated from the terminal channels, the connected encoder channels can be evaluated simultaneously. Despite this feature set, the unit weighs only 310 g, so it imposes minimal stress on light DIN-rail assemblies.

Digital Input Rating
24 VDC; 20 mA; Type 1
Front Encoder Connector
D-SUB 9-pol
Front Encoder Interfaces
2 / SSI; SIN/COS; Inkr.-TTL
I/o Connector Type
Pluggable Terminals
Max Front Encoder Freq.
200 kHz
Max Htl Frequency
10 kHz
Max Terminal Cross-section
1.5 mm²
Monitored Axes
2
Power Consumption
2.4 W
Protection Rating
IP 52
Safe Digital Inputs
12 incl. 8 OSSD
Size (h×d×w)
100 × 115 × 45 mm
Ssi Master Clock
150 kHz
Ssi Slave Clock
250 kHz max.
Terminal Encoder Interfaces
2 / Proxi-Sw.; Inkr.-HTL
Weight
310 g
